Team Spirit Cruise Past NAVI to Reach Playoffs at IEM Kraków 2026
Team Spirit have officially booked their spot in the playoffs at IEM Kraków 2026, defeating fellow CS2 powerhouse Natus Vincere (NAVI) in a convincing 2–0 victory (16–14 Mirage, 13–3 Dust2) in the upper bracket of Group A — a result that reinforces Spirit’s long-standing dominance in their rivalry.
With this win, Spirit’s head-to-head advantage over NAVI now stands at a commanding 11 wins to 2 losses since integrating Danil “donk” Kryshkovets into their lineup.
Match Recap – Key Moments
-
Mirage (16–14):
A tightly contested opener saw Spirit edge out NAVI in overtime. A pivotal performance from donk, who racked up an impressive kill count, helped Spirit overcome late pushes by NAVI to secure the map. -
Dust2 (13–3):
Spirit dominated from the start. Their coordination and mid-round decision making overwhelmed NAVI, resulting in a swift map close and a clean series victory without needing a third map.
According to match statistics, Spirit’s tactical depth and crisp execution across both maps kept NAVI unable to mount a serious comeback.
Standings and What’s Next
-
Spirit will now face G2 Esports in the Group A seeding match — the winner advancing directly to the semifinals.
-
NAVI, having dropped into the lower bracket, are set to play FURIA next — a rematch of their StarLadder Budapest Major quarterfinal confrontation after both teams fell in upper bracket play.
Context: Spirit’s Kraków Run
This victory wasn’t Spirit’s first strong showing at IEM Kraków:
-
Earlier in the tournament, they started their campaign by defeating Astralis 2–0, showcasing strong early form.
Spirit’s consistency and ability to perform in high-pressure matchups have made them one of the favorites to go deep in this event.
NAVI’s Position
For NAVI, this loss relegates them to the lower bracket — meaning a loss next will eliminate them from the tournament. Given their historical rivalry with Spirit, the result is notable, highlighting Spirit’s current edge.
